CVE-2026-17794

Insufficient validation of untrusted input in Mobile in Google Chrome on Android prior to 151.0.7922.72 allowed a remote attacker who had compromised the renderer process to spoof the contents of the Omnibox (URL bar) via a crafted HTML page. (Chromium security severity: Medium)
